Özcan Saraç is an artist and musician exploring consciousness through the systems he creates with concepts such as organic - inorganic structures, neuropsychological processes and abstract constructs, weaving them into sonic, 3d and visual media. Treating sound itself as a material to be explored, deconstructed, and re‑formed into complex systems that provoke existential reflection, Saraç envisions his music as an evolving organism - a self generating entity that reflects the fluidity of cognition while his creative process treats narrative as something alive, capable of transformation, decay and rebirth. Through this living continuum, Saraç sees music not to be experienced as a fixed form, but as a constantly mutating field of awareness.

Known for his conceptual approach, Saraç’s discography comprises eight albums released between 2022 and 2026, each presenting a distinct philosophical world. Blending generative, psychoacoustic, and binaural sound design, his work frequently investigates the underlying models, systems, and mechanics of phenomena. Running parallel to his musical output, his installations employ scientific and information-generating systems to challenge and expand our understanding of being human.

Saraç has released albums under his own name through the record labels EVEL (Spain), SUPERPANG (Italy), Tokinogake (Japan), and Kaer’Uiks (Germany). His installations have been exhibited in London, Paris, New York, Istanbul, Zurich, Geneva, Basel, and Milan, and he has performed at institutions and organizations around the world.
